About TasteMaker: TasteMaker is a restaurant tycoon game. Design your own restaurant from the ground up, decorate, create a menu, hire and manage staff, and much more. Keep your customers happy and make a profit to keep the restaurant of your dreams from turning into a nightmare.

Frequently asked about TasteMaker

Does TasteMaker run on Steam Deck?
TasteMaker is rated Playable on Steam Deck — it runs, but expect some manual adjustments (control remapping, text size, or graphics settings) for the best experience.
How much does TasteMaker cost?
TasteMaker is listed on Steam at 11.99 USD (current store price; Steam sales may reduce this temporarily).
What games are most similar to TasteMaker?
Based on Steam play patterns and shared genres/tags, the games most often recommended alongside TasteMaker are The Tenants, Love Tavern, Fast Food Manager.
Who developed TasteMaker?
TasteMaker was developed by Jelle Booij.
